Hello TclJava/Jtcl Community, Thanks again for all the effort that has gone into the TclJava and JTcl projects! **QUESTION** Does TclJava/JTcl have an equivalent to Tcl_ObjSetVar2; documented here: https://www.tcl.tk/man/tcl/TclLib/SetVar.htm? If not, how might I work around this limitation? **CONTEXT OF QUESTION** We're using JTcl 2.8.0 on Windows and Linux. I'm porting some C code to Java. In the C code, a TCL command that returns two different TclObject values: 1. TclString is returned as the command's result using Tcl_SetObjResult. 2. Tcl_NewByteArrayObj is returned in the "outargSomeByteArray" TCL command parameter using Tcl_ObjSetVar2. Here's some of the C TCL command code I'm porting to TclJava... --snip-- Tcl_CreateObjCommand( pInterp->interp, "read_string", cmd_read_string, (ClientData)pInterp, NULL ); --snip-- ///////////////////////////////////////////////////////////////////// // cmd_read_string // // TCL syntax is: // read_string outargSomeByteArray // returns <returnCode> either "OK", "TIMEOUT", "OVERFLOW", "MAIL", "MAINT", or "UNKNOWN" ///////////////////////////////////////////////////////////////////// int cmd_read_string( ClientData clientData, Tcl_Interp * interp, int objc, Tcl_Obj * CONST objv[] ) { // ------------- SNIPPED CODE THAT DOES SOMETHING -- // return #1 command response switch( rc ) { case TCL_VALID_STRING: Tcl_SetObjResult( interp, Tcl_NewStringObj( "OK", -1 ) ); break; case TCL_TIMEOUT: Tcl_SetObjResult( interp, Tcl_NewStringObj( "TIMEOUT", -1 ) ); break; case TCL_OVERFLOW: Tcl_SetObjResult( interp, Tcl_NewStringObj( "OVERFLOW", -1 ) ); break; case TCL_PENDING_MAIL: Tcl_SetObjResult( interp, Tcl_NewStringObj( "MAIL", -1 ) ); break; case TCL_MAINT_MODE: Tcl_SetObjResult( interp, Tcl_NewStringObj( "MAINT", -1 ) ); break; case TCL_PENDING_CMD: Tcl_SetObjResult( interp, Tcl_NewStringObj( "COMMAND", -1 ) ); break; case TCL_PENDING_SYS_CALLBACK: Tcl_SetObjResult( interp, Tcl_NewStringObj( "SYS_CALLBACK", -1 ) ); break; default: Tcl_SetObjResult( interp, Tcl_NewStringObj( "ERROR", -1 ) ); break; } // return #2 outargSomeByteArray Tcl_ObjSetVar2( interp, objv[ 1 ], NULL, Tcl_NewByteArrayObj( (unsigned char *)someString, someStringLength ), 0); return( TCL_OK ); } In the Java port, I've got code like... class cmd_read_string implements tcl.lang.Command { // --snip-- @Override public void cmdProc(Interp interp, TclObject[] objv) throws TclException { // ------------- SNIPPED CODE THAT DOES SOMETHING -- // return #1 command response switch (rc) { case DefineConstants.TCL_VALID_STRING: interp.setResult("OK"); break; case DefineConstants.TCL_TIMEOUT: interp.setResult("TIMEOUT"); break; case DefineConstants.TCL_OVERFLOW: interp.setResult("OVERFLOW"); break; case DefineConstants.TCL_PENDING_MAIL: interp.setResult("MAIL"); break; case DefineConstants.TCL_MAINT_MODE: interp.setResult("MAINT"); break; case DefineConstants.TCL_PENDING_CMD: interp.setResult("COMMAND"); break; case DefineConstants.TCL_PENDING_SYS_CALLBACK: interp.setResult("SYS_CALLBACK"); break; default: interp.setResult("ERROR"); break; } // return #2 outargSomeByteArray // How to port from C to TclJava? I see there is a TclByteArray.newInstance for the Tcl_NewByteArrayObj // but TclJava seems to lack Tcl_ObjSetVar2 support. // Tcl_ObjSetVar2( interp, objv[ 1 ], NULL, Tcl_NewByteArrayObj( (unsigned char *)someString, someStringLength ), 0); } } Sincerely, Brian Brooks Sr Software Engineer Duluth, GA 30096 |
